What is On Page SEO

 On Page SEO

on page seo


Search Engine Optimization (SEO), specifically on-page SEO, is the process of improving individual webpages to rank higher and attract more relevant traffic from search engines. This involves enhancing both the HTML structure and the content of the page. By adopting a thoughtful and helpful approach, we can assist Google in understanding and ranking our website more effective.

Snippet

snippet


A snippet is a brief summary of a webpage's content displayed on a search engine results page (SERP). Snippets help users quickly understand the relevance of a webpage to their search query. They can be categorized into two main types based on the level of detail and information they present:

  1. Basic Snippet:
    This type provides essential details about the webpage, including:

    • Website name
    • URL
    • Title
    • Meta description
    • Favicon
  2. Advanced Snippet:
    This type offers enhanced details and visual elements that improve user engagement, such as:

    • Star ratings
    • Site link search boxes
    • Thumbnails
    • Breadcrumb navigation
    • Event details, and more

Advanced snippets often leverage structured data to provide rich, interactive features directly in the search results.

Key Elements of On-Page SEO

1. URL Structure

The URL structure plays a critical role in on-page SEO. When Google first encounters a webpage, it crawls the URL to gather information and understand the content. A well-optimized URL structure improves readability and helps search engines rank the page effectively.

  • Use clean and readable URLs.
  • Include keywords in the URL to indicate the page's relevance.
  • Avoid long or complicated URLs, as they can confuse both users and search engines.

2.  SEO Title Optimization

The title tag is one of the most important elements Google uses to identify and understand a webpage. A well-optimized title can significantly improve the page's ranking and attract clicks.

  • Write a meaningful sentence that naturally includes the focus keyword.
  • Ensure the title reflects the topic of the page.
  • Use clear and concise language within the recommended length of 55-60 characters.
  • Keep the pixel width within the limitation of 512 pixels.
  • Avoid writing titles in full capital letters.
  • Include a minimum of three words in the title.
  • Avoid writing titles entirely in lowercase letters.
  • Ensure there are no spelling or grammatical mistakes in the title.
  • Each page should have a unique title to prevent duplication issues.

3. Meta Description Optimization

meta description


The meta description provides a summary of a page's content and appears below the title tag in search engine results pages (SERPs). Its primary purpose is to help users decide whether to click on the link. A well-crafted meta description can significantly improve the click-through rate (CTR).

Best Practices for Writing an Effective Meta Description:

  • Length: Keep it between 150-160 characters to ensure it is fully displayed on SERPs.
  • Keywords: Include primary keywords naturally to make it relevant to user searches.
  • Clarity and Engagement: Be descriptive and engaging, highlighting the value the page offers.
  • Uniqueness: Ensure each page has a unique meta description to avoid duplication issues.
  • Pixel Width: Keep the pixel width within 1024 pixels for proper display.
  • Accuracy: Avoid spelling and grammatical mistakes to maintain professionalism.
  • Enhancements: Make it more attractive by incorporating engaging elements like offers, benefits, or a call to action.

A well-written meta description not only aligns with search engine guidelines but also draws users' attention, encouraging them to click through to your website.

Keyword Metatag

Keyword meta tags were historically used to list relevant keywords for a webpage to help search engines understand its content. However, Google no longer uses keyword meta tags for ranking purposes, as they were often abused through practices like keyword stuffing.

Robots Meta Tag
robots meta tag


The robots meta tag is used to instruct search engine bots on how to crawl and index a webpage. It allows website owners to control how their pages are treated by search engines.

Common Values for the Robots Meta Tag

  1. index, follow

    • Purpose: Allows search engines to index the page and follow all links on it.
    • Example:<meta name="robots" content="index, follow" />
  2. noindex, nofollow

    • Purpose: Prevents search engines from indexing the page and following links on it.
    • Example:<meta name="robots" content="noindex, nofollow" />
  3. noodp

    • Purpose: Prevents search engines from using the description provided in the Open Directory Project (DMOZ) as the page’s meta description.
    • Example:<meta name="robots" content="noodp, nofollow" />

Using these tags effectively gives you greater control over how your content is presented and handled by search engines.

H1 Tag: Optimizing the Main Heading of a Webpage

H1 tag


The H1 tag is an HTML element that defines the primary heading of a webpage. It is one of the most visible and important elements in the body of a webpage, both for users and search engines.

Best Practices for H1 Tags

  1. One Main H1 Per Page:

    • Each webpage should ideally have only one main H1 tag.
    • For complex pages with multiple sections, it is acceptable to have an H1 per section (such as in blog posts or long guides), but there should still be only one main H1 that defines the overall topic of the page.
  2. Include Primary Keywords:

    • Naturally incorporate the primary keyword to improve relevance for search engines.
  3. Be Clear and Descriptive:

    • The H1 tag should clearly convey the purpose and topic of the page.
  4. Avoid Generic Titles:

    • Instead of generic titles like "Welcome" or "Homepage," use descriptive and specific headings.
  5. Use Natural Language:

    • Write the H1 tag in a way that feels natural and readable to users.
  6. Character Length:

    • Keep the H1 tag between 20-70 characters for optimal readability and SEO impact.
  7. Unique for Each Page:

    • Ensure every page has a unique H1 tag to avoid duplication issues and enhance relevance.

By following these guidelines, your H1 tags will not only help users understand your content but also improve your webpage's SEO performance.

Understanding the Proper Use of <h2> Tags in SEO

H2 tag



The <h2> tag is a subheading used to organize content on a webpage and falls under the <h1> tag in the content hierarchy. It is preferable to use an <h2> tag on the landing page to structure the content effectively. In lengthy articles, it is acceptable to use multiple <h2> tags to divide the content into sections.

However, using more than one <h1> tag or incorrectly structuring <h2> tags may confuse search engines like Google. Misuse of heading tags can affect the page's readability and ranking in search results. While it won’t necessarily result in the page being placed in Google's temporary "sandbox" (a term referring to when a site is excluded from ranking), poor heading structure can still hinder the page’s ability to rank effectively.

In addition to <h1> and <h2> tags, other heading tags like <h3> and <h4> are used to further organize content hierarchically, helping both users and search engines understand the content structure.

Content Optimization Best Practices

  1. Keep Sentences Simple: Use clear and straightforward language. Avoid overly complex sentences to improve readability.

  2. Sentence Length: Aim for an average of 20 words per sentence. Try to avoid exceeding this limit to maintain clarity and flow.

  3. Readability: Always consider the readability score of your content. Ensure it’s easy for readers to follow, which can also improve engagement and SEO.

  4. Spacing: Provide proper spacing after full stops (periods) to ensure clean and readable formatting.

  5. Focus Keyword Placement: Place your focus keyword at the beginning of the content, ideally within the first 100 words, to improve SEO and signal relevance to search engines.

Image Optimization for SEO

image optimization


Image optimization is a crucial aspect of on-page SEO, as it enhances user experience and improves a website's visibility in search engines. Using optimized images can help reduce page load times, leading to better performance and higher engagement. WebP images, in particular, are highly recommended for SEO due to their superior compression, which ensures faster loading speeds without compromising quality. This performance benefit not only improves user experience but also contributes positively to search engine rankings.

In addition to optimizing image file sizes, providing alt text for images is essential for both SEO and accessibility. Alt text helps search engines understand the content of the image, which can improve visibility in image search results. It also ensures that visually impaired users can access the content through screen readers, making your site more inclusive.

Anchor text optimization

Anchor text optimization is the process of creating hyperlinks with relevant and evocative information. Anchor text, as opposed to generic terms like "click here," should specify the content of the connected website. Anchor text that is properly optimized can raise the rating of linked pages by assisting search engines in understanding the relationship between pages. By making the link's destination obvious, it also improves the user experience. A crucial component of on-page SEO and link-building tactics is the appropriate use of anchor text.

Conclusion

On-page SEO is a critical component of any successful SEO strategy, as it directly impacts how search engines understand and rank your website's content. From optimizing the structure of your URLs and titles to ensuring proper use of heading tags and content optimization, every element plays a role in enhancing the visibility and user experience of your site.

By following best practices for meta descriptions, image optimization, anchor text, and other on-page factors, you help both users and search engines navigate your content more effectively. Remember, SEO is not just about ranking higher; it’s about providing valuable, user-friendly content that meets the needs of your audience.

Incorporating these strategies thoughtfully will improve your site's search engine performance, increase organic traffic, and contribute to a positive user experience, ultimately leading to higher conversions and long-term online success.




Comments